In this episode Will speaks to Gurinder Singh Josan, a member of the Labour Party and West Midlands' Strategic Policing and Crime Board who is standing for election to the Labour Party's National Executive Committee, about the Labour leadership, the result of the election and what he would do if he is elected to the NEC.
